This changes a LOT of code but in the end, behavior is the same.
Unfortunately, many functions had to be changed to accomodate but in majority
of cases, to become simpler.
Functions are also removed specifically those that were there to convert an
IPv4 as a host format to a tor_addr_t. Those are not needed anymore.
The IPv4 address field has been standardized to "ipv4_addr", the ORPort to
"ipv4_orport" (currently IPv6 uses ipv6_orport) and DirPort to "ipv4_dirport".
This is related to Sponsor 55 work that adds IPv6 support for relays and this
work is needed in order to have a common interface between IPv4 and IPv6.
Closes#40043.

This behaves like router_new_address_suggestion() but differs in couple of
ways:
1. It takes a tor_addr_t instead of an address string and supports both
AF_INET and AF_INET6.
2. It does _not_ use the last_guessed_ip local cache and instead only relies
on the last resolved address cache in resolve_addr.c
It is not used at this commit. This function is made to process a suggested
address found in a NETINFO cell exactly like router_new_address_suggestion()
does with the address a directory suggests us.
Related to #40022

I've managed to keep this change mainly contained to our
self-testing module. The changes here are:
* There are two different variables for tracking "is our orport
reachable".
* We have a new function that says whether we can skip a single
family's orport reachability test; the old function for this now
tells whether we can skip _all_ orport reachability testing.
(The name, router_should_skip_orport_reachability_test, is not
so good. I will rename it later if I can think of a good
replacement.)
* The function that launches orport reachability tests now only
launches the ones that haven't completed.
* The function that notes that we're reachable on an ORPort now
takes a family.
* Various log messages are cleaned up.
